Types of Dodge Four Wheel Drive Systems
Dodge four wheel drive systems are designed to enhance traction and capability across diverse driving conditions. They are generally categorized into three main types, each offering distinct advantages suitable for various applications and terrains. Understanding these types helps owners select the most appropriate system for their driving needs.
The primary types of Dodge four wheel drive systems include part-time, full-time, and automatic configurations. Each system is engineered with specific operational features that impact performance, convenience, and off-road capability.
-
Part-Time 4WD: This system requires manual engagement by the driver, typically via a transfer case. It is ideal for off-road use and provides maximum traction when necessary but should not be used on dry pavement to prevent drivetrain damage.
-
Full-Time 4WD: This configuration operates continuously and distributes power to all four wheels automatically. It often includes a center differential, allowing safe driving on various surfaces, including dry roads, with enhanced stability and traction.
-
Automatic 4WD: Combining features of both systems, automatic 4WD shifts between two-wheel drive and four-wheel drive modes as needed. This provides convenience, ensuring optimal traction without driver intervention, especially useful for unpredictable conditions.
Part-Time 4WD
Part-Time 4WD is a system primarily designed for on-road driving with occasional off-road use. It allows drivers to manually switch between two-wheel drive and four-wheel drive modes. This system is particularly suitable for vehicles used in varying terrains where full-time 4WD is unnecessary.
In practice, the system engages four-wheel drive when selected by the driver, typically using a lever or switch. When not needed, the vehicle operates solely in two-wheel drive mode, which enhances fuel efficiency and reduces drivetrain wear. This manual control offers flexibility for different driving environments.
The key components of Part-Time 4WD systems include a transfer case, lever or switch mechanism, and front and rear drive shafts. The transfer case transfers power to both axles when four-wheel drive is active, providing better traction in challenging conditions. However, it is important to avoid engaging 4WD on dry pavement to prevent potential drivetrain damage.
Full-Time 4WD
Full-Time 4WD systems in Dodge vehicles operate continuously, providing power to all four wheels without driver intervention. This system enhances traction and stability on various road conditions, especially when driving on slippery or uneven surfaces.
Unlike part-time systems, full-time 4WD uses a center differential to allow torque distribution between front and rear axles while enabling smooth on-road driving. This setup ensures optimal handling, comfort, and safety during everyday use, regardless of terrain.
Dodge’s full-time 4WD systems are equipped with advanced technology that adjust torque dynamically, improving vehicle control and reducing driver workload. These systems are ideal for drivers seeking consistent 4WD benefits without manual engagement.

Key Components of Dodge Four Wheel Drive Systems
The key components of Dodge Four Wheel Drive Systems work together to provide enhanced traction, stability, and off-road capability. Central to these systems are the transfer case, differentials, and driveshafts, which distribute power to all four wheels as needed.
The transfer case is responsible for dividing torque between the front and rear axles. It enables various drive modes, such as part-time or full-time four-wheel drive, depending on the system. Differentials, including locking differentials, allow wheels on the same axle to rotate at different speeds, improving handling on uneven terrain.
Driveshafts transfer rotational power from the transmission to the axles, ensuring consistent drive force. Modern Dodge 4WD systems are also equipped with electronic sensors and control modules that monitor wheel slip and adjust power delivery accordingly, optimizing performance across diverse conditions.

Traction Control
Traction control is a vital component of Dodge Four Wheel Drive Systems that enhances vehicle stability and safety. It prevents wheels from slipping or spinning excessively when driving on slippery or uneven surfaces, such as snow, mud, or gravel.
By continuously monitoring wheel speed sensors, traction control systems detect loss of traction and automatically adjust engine power or apply braking force to specific wheels. This process ensures optimal grip and prevents wheel spin, maintaining vehicle control.
In Dodge vehicles with advanced 4WD systems, traction control works seamlessly with other systems like electronic stability control, providing a cohesive drive experience. It is especially useful during off-road adventures or challenging driving conditions, where maintaining traction is critical for safety.

Hill Descent and Ascent Features
Hill descent and ascent features are advanced systems incorporated into Dodge four wheel drive systems to improve off-road and steep terrain handling. These features automatically assist drivers in maintaining control during challenging descents and ascents.
During hill descents, the system applies controlled braking automatically, preventing the vehicle from gaining excessive speed. This allows the driver to focus on steering, reducing fatigue and increasing safety. Conversely, during hill ascents, the technology manages throttle input to ensure steady traction, minimizing wheel slip.
These features are often integrated with off-road modes and electronic control units, enhancing overall vehicle stability. While they function seamlessly in many Dodge vehicles equipped with four wheel drive systems, their effectiveness depends on proper activation and terrain conditions. Locking Differentials
Locking differentials are a vital component of Dodge four wheel drive systems, designed to enhance traction during challenging off-road conditions. They function by locking the rotational speed of the two wheels on an axle, forcing both wheels to turn at the same velocity regardless of terrain.
This mechanism is particularly useful when one wheel loses contact or grip, such as on mud, snow, or uneven surfaces. By locking the differential, power is redistributed evenly between wheels, preventing slippage and improving vehicle stability. Dodge vehicles equipped with locking differentials can switch between open and locked modes, offering greater control.
Locking differentials are often electronically or manually engaged, allowing drivers to adapt to varying conditions. Best Practices for Engaging and Operating Dodge Four Wheel Drive Systems
Engaging Dodge four wheel drive systems correctly enhances vehicle performance and safety. Drivers should activate 4WD mode only when necessary, such as during off-road driving or on slippery surfaces, to prevent unnecessary drivetrain wear. Consulting the owner’s manual ensures proper engagement procedures are followed, especially for systems with electronic shift-on-the-fly features.
It is advisable to shift into 4WD at low vehicle speeds, typically under 55 mph, to avoid drivetrain damage. Avoid engaging 4WD on dry pavement, as this can cause binding or undue stress on components. When accelerating or navigating rough terrain, be attentive to vehicle response and listen for any unusual noises, indicating system issues.
Regular maintenance of the four wheel drive components, including transfer cases and differentials, is essential for reliable operation. Periodic checks by qualified technicians help identify potential problems early.
